1841 Census Balsall Heath Edgbaston Lane Edgbaston Kings Norton Worcs.
Edward Mathews 7 Pupil
Frederick Mathews 5 Pupil
Both born Worcs.
On original entry in handwriting is written
"This is the house where I was insulted cannot make correct entry"
